It's not the typical tourist approach to the theater,
up a back alley and dog leg to the right.
Gang symbols and other graffiti ugly the view.
City filth litters the way with syringes and condoms
scattered among the bottles and beer cans.

It all has a dangerous feel about it,
for the solitary walker
seeking a different view of history.
But no one is around...
There is a silent squalor in the alleyway courtyard
where once were rows of stables.

I watch the stage door awhile where
a handsome man in a black moustache
burst out late one April night.
Limping from an injured leg, he mounts a dark horse
and, kicking the stable boy aside,
he whirls and thunders down the alley
heading south...
The cries of a nation echoing behind.
